    func whoamiCmd(t *testing.T, uid, gid int, setgroups bool) *exec.Cmd {
    
    	if _, err := os.Stat("/proc/self/ns/user"); err != nil {
    		if os.IsNotExist(err) {
    			t.Skip("kernel doesn't support user namespaces")
    		}
    		t.Fatalf("Failed to stat /proc/self/ns/user: %v", err)
    	}
    	cmd := exec.Command("whoami")
    	cmd.SysProcAttr = &syscall.SysProcAttr{
    		Cloneflags: syscall.CLONE_NEWUSER,
    		UidMappings: []syscall.SysProcIDMap{
    			{ContainerID: 0, HostID: uid, Size: 1},
    		},
    		GidMappings: []syscall.SysProcIDMap{
    
    			{ContainerID: 0, HostID: gid, Size: 1},
    
    		},
    		GidMappingsEnableSetgroups: setgroups,
    	}
    	return cmd
    }
    
    
    func testNEWUSERRemap(t *testing.T, uid, gid int, setgroups bool) {
    	cmd := whoamiCmd(t, uid, gid, setgroups)
    
    	out, err := cmd.CombinedOutput()
    	if err != nil {
    
    		// On some systems, there is a sysctl setting.
    		if os.IsPermission(err) && os.Getuid() != 0 {
    			data, errRead := ioutil.ReadFile("/proc/sys/kernel/unprivileged_userns_clone")
    			if errRead == nil && data[0] == '0' {
    				t.Skip("kernel prohibits user namespace in unprivileged process")
    			}
    		}
    
    
    		t.Fatalf("Cmd failed with err %v, output: %s", err, out)
    	}
    	sout := strings.TrimSpace(string(out))
    	want := "root"
    	if sout != want {
    		t.Fatalf("whoami = %q; want %q", out, want)
    	}
    }

    // kernelVersion returns the major and minor versions of the Linux
    // kernel version.  It calls t.Skip if it can't figure it out.
    func kernelVersion(t *testing.T) (int, int) {
    	bytes, err := ioutil.ReadFile("/proc/version")
    	if err != nil {
    		t.Skipf("can't get kernel version: %v", err)
    	}
    	matches := regexp.MustCompile("([0-9]+).([0-9]+)").FindSubmatch(bytes)
    	if len(matches) < 3 {
    		t.Skipf("can't get kernel version from %s", bytes)
    	}
    	major, _ := strconv.Atoi(string(matches[1]))
    	minor, _ := strconv.Atoi(string(matches[2]))
    	return major, minor
    }
    
    
    func TestCloneNEWUSERAndRemapNoRootDisableSetgroups(t *testing.T) {
    	if os.Getuid() == 0 {
    		t.Skip("skipping unprivileged user only test")
    	}
    
    	testNEWUSERRemap(t, os.Getuid(), os.Getgid(), false)
    
    }
